Revving up the growth engine

The sector needs a kickstart to raise its share in GDP and to generate much-needed jobs for the country's aspiring youth

Manufacturing has been the Achilles' heel of all central governments in India, including the present NDA regime. In its 2014 election manifesto, the BJP said it would focus on 'labour-intensive' manufacturing to create more employment opportunities in India.
